A new bifunctional redox flow battery (BRFB) system, V(III)/V(II)—l-cystine(O 2 ), was systematically investigated by using different separators. It is shown that during charge, water transfer is significantly restricted with increasing the concentration of HBr when the Nafion 115 cation exchange membrane is employed. Bifunctional redox flow batteries (BRFB) possess functions of both electricity storage and electrochemical preparation, having the potential for increasing the electrical energy utilization. A V(III)/V(II)–glyoxal(O 2 ) system has been developed. Separators of the BRFB play a key role in BRFB performance.
